OBBP offers a living experience unique to NYC. Surrounded by a brand new 85 acre park, stretching 1.3 miles along the water. The park provides green space for active & passive uses including playing fields, sport courts, playgrounds, lawns, & running & bicycle paths. A calm water area is available for kayaking & canoeing. This monumental 1928 loft building features a screening room, music room, play rooms, yoga studio, games room, golf simulator room, 2 business suites, to name a few & a huge 3000 s/f gym & 3 cardio rooms. This luxury FSB has a great staff of doormen, porters, & concierge ready to assist you. Brooklyn Heights is New York City’s first historic district, famous for its grand architecture and the iconic Brooklyn Heights Promenade. Offering some of the most breathtaking views of Lower Manhattan and the Statue of Liberty, the neighborhood exudes a low-traffic, old-world elegance. The real estate market is characterized by magnificent pre-war townhouses, sought-after cooperatives, and a select few ultra-luxury waterfront developments along Brooklyn Bridge Park.
